
Scoops For Troops
Planning for the first Scoops for Troops ice cream social began in early 2008 by Sandy Masterson, Gwen Olsen, and Dawn Meyers. Each woman had lost a loved one to war and wanted to do something positive in their memory.
It was initially planned as an open house for family and friends to remember Conor, Daniel, and Adam, but when over 1000 people showed up, and $4,500 was raised, it became obvious that such an event was something the greater community was interested in.
The following year, the Tribute to the Troops 5K Run /3K Walk was added, and the focus was expanded from the three boys, to remembering all our fallen, and honoring all who serve. The event has continued to evolve and grow in participation each year, and to date, over $47,000 has been given to Tribute to the Troops Fallen Heroes Children's Education Fund.
About the Fund
The Tribute to the Troops Fallen Heroes Children's Education Fund provides financial assistance to the surviving children of our fallen heroes to help defray the cost of post-secondary education. Tribute to the Troops opens and funds a 529 education account in the child's name in honor of their hero. A full 100% of the amount received or raised for the fund is contributed into 529 accounts or directly to the child if already enrolled in a post-secondary program.

Please Join Us
The primary goal of Scoops for Troops is to provide a fun energetic way for the community to come together and express appreciation for all of those, past and present, who serve our country. Much effort is made to keep the cost of participation low, so that it does not become a deterrent to anyone wishing to participate.
This is achieved through the generosity of many individuals, organizations, and businesses that provide ideas, contacts, talent, money, goods, services, word of mouth, and volunteers.
